Let’s start with the basics: during our styling sessions we work with five main types: A, V, I, O and X. Each type has its own natural symmetry and beauty. Identifying your body type simply means noticing proportions—shoulders, waist and hips—and how they relate to each other. Nothing more, nothing less.
Type A, also known as the triangle, has narrower shoulders and fuller hips. Think of a silhouette that gradually widens towards the bottom—soft, feminine and fluid.

Type V, the inverted triangle, is the opposite: broader shoulders and slimmer hips. Athletic, structured, naturally powerful—a silhouette that enters the room before you do.

Type I, the rectangle, is beautifully balanced from top to bottom. Shoulders, waist and hips align, creating a clean, straight silhouette that looks effortlessly modern.

Type O, the oval, carries softness around the midsection, with a rounder, smoother overall shape. Gentle curves, a relaxed contour—think comfort and femininity in one.

Type X, the hourglass figure, is the classic shape with “balanced curves.” Equal shoulders and hips with a defined waist—a figure that has been celebrated in fashion for decades.
